When we kiss, our tongues dance so eloquently amongst each other
As if the lips of no other, have we ever possessed
that I can only compare it to the ebb and flow of the boundless sea
As it meets the sand laden shore.
When we make love,we are so consumed by one another
Making our actions so surreal, as if nothing outside of us exists
That I can only compare it to the heavens beckoning
The thunder and lightening to quench the earth.
When we touch, our bodies unite in complete harmony
Knowing that with no other, could this passion be expressed
That I can only compare it to the morning sun drawing forth the blossom
Of springs first flower, like it's never bloomed before.


Julie M. Minor
